Output 697d251d4873deeeb54efae60d879148a80faec220ebbf4c758fd0b6cc18f4be:17

value
32681494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a386fbae34d535b3b85b42a73366f7349fc2d7e OP_EQUAL
address
39v4M5gJR8huwWF7nk1QBEJ5GiW45hacbK
transaction
697d251d4873deeeb54efae60d879148a80faec220ebbf4c758fd0b6cc18f4be
confirmations
318618
spent
true